Component of a nucleotide starting with P
Phosphate
How is DNA packaged in eukaryotes?
Histones
What process can be used with paternity testing?
PCR
Component of a nucleotide starting with D
Deoxyribose sugar
Component of a nucleotide starting with B
Base
What domain of life is yeast classed as?
Eukaryotes
What does PCR Stand for?
Polymerase chain reaction
Cytosine will only pair with:
Guanine
What do the opposite bases attach with?
Hydrogen bond
What is the word used to describe the directions the strands of DNA run?
Anti-parallel
What is the name used to describe the shape of DNA?
Double helix
Adenine will only pair with:
Thymine
name the 3 types of RNA:
Messenger
 
transfer
 
ribosomal
How many different nucleotides are there?
4
What domain of life are bacterial cells classed as?
prokaryotes
What is the name given to the process that produces a molecule of mRNA?
transcription
What determines the genetic code?
Order of bases
What is the chain of deoxyribose sugars and phosphate molecules that provide support to DNA called?
Sugar phosphate backbone
What type of domain of life are plant cells?
Eukaryotes
What is DNA replication described as being?
Semi-conservative
What domain of life are animal cells classed as?
Eukaryotes
What is thymine replaced with in RNA?
uracil
Where does transcription occur?
nucleus
What is a triplet of bases called on mRNA?
codon
What odes each codon code for
amino acid
Where does translation happen?
cytoplasm
What is a non-coding region of the primary transcript called?
intron
What is mRNA classed as being once it is spliced?
mature
